I’ve just upgraded my cpu to a I5-13400f but when I turn it on it won’t POST and the motherboard debug lights are red for CPU and yellow for DRAM. The same build works fine when I switch my cpu back to my old Intel Celeron G6900.

The only obvious issue I can find is that my B660M-G motherboard isn’t compatible with the 13400f out of the box and requires a bios update but I’d already updated mine to 7D45v19 and it won’t work. I’ve also tried reseating the cpu and ram as well as trying a different cpu fan but no luck.

Does anyone have any ideas what it could be?

My build
Motherboard: MSI Pro B660M-G DDR4
CPU: Intel I5-13400f
RAM: Corsair Vengeance LPX DDR4 2x8gb 3600MHz
GPU: Nvidia GTX 1080 Ti
SSD: Kingston A400
PSU: Cooler Master MWE 750 Gold V2

How did you update?

Put back in the G6900 and update the BIOS to the latest version (7D45v1F)
After flashing the bios and updating it to the most recent version it's now working perfectly. Probably should've thought of that first, thanks for the help!
